As the auspicious festival of Diwali has commenced, Bollywood has been gearing up for the festival of lights. The colourful festival has been one of the most loved occasions and Bollywood leaves no stones unturned to celebrate the festival with great pomp. Here's what the biggies are doing this Diwali:

Aamir Khan:

Aamir Khan's Diwali party is one of the most talked about parties of the year, however, this year Aamir Khan's Diwali celebrations are a full-fledged family affair. As Kiran Rao celebrates her birthday on 7th, Aamir has planned Diwali party with family. Ira is flying down to spend the festival at home and Aamir has invited all his cousins and family to attend the celebration.

Ekta Kapoor:

Filmmaker Ekta Kapoor who usually has a grand party for Diwali, will have low key celebrations this year and spend the festival with selected few people as some of the family members and friends are not well. Ekta has invited very close few people this time instead of the usual large-scale party.

Sanjay Dutt:

Due to back to back shoot schedules, Sanjay Dutt wouldn't be able to host their traditional Diwali party along with wife Maanayata. However, the duo will be celebrating the festival with a small pooja which will be attended by close family members.

Kriti Sanon:

While Kriti Sanon flies down to her hometown Delhi every year for Diwali, this year her family will be joining the actress in Mumbai for the festivities. As Kriti is currently busy shooting for her upcoming film, her family decided to ring in the festival with her at her Mumbai residence that she recently got renovated.

Shraddha Kapoor:

Shraddha Kapoor shares a very warm bond with her entire family and makes it a point to celebrate every festival with them. Be it Ganpati celebrations at Maasi Padmini Kolhapure's house or Diwali celebrations with the family. This year too, Shraddha will be celebrating Diwali with her family in Mumbai.

Sanya Malhotra:

Sanya Malhotra is heading to her home in Delhi to celebrate Diwali with family. As her film Badhaai Ho is doing amazingly well at the box office it will be double celebrations for the actress this year.

Abhishek and Pragya Kapoor:

The filmmaker duo who is gearing up for their upcoming release Kedarnath, will perform a pooja at the office in the morning, followed by a family get-together and dinner.
